German reunification has cost an estimated €1.5 trillion, according to the Free University of Berlin.

(Some of that money is ours. Yes, British expats pay towards the reunification too. Something that shocks some of our German colleagues, who say things like “But you are not German, why are you having to pay German reunification tax?)